Gypsy: (n) somebody who has a nomadic or unconventional lifestyle

One of the most popular trends at the moment is the vintage Bohemian chic look and the brand Jen’s  Pirate Booty is one of the leader’s in this fashion trend. Unlike other brands that may have a few pieces of a collection with a Boho Chic feel or just the current season done that way, Jen’s Pirate Booty has devoted their entire design aesthetic and principal to encompassing this look and feel.

Jen’s Pirate Booty can be described as a bit of gypsy meets bohemian meets pirate. The designer, Jen Rossi, travels the world to gather materials and design ideas that portray the nomadic free spirit lifestyle. Jen takes all of these ideas and fuses them with a west coast California vibe making them fashionably, trendy, and most importantly laid back and chic.

You will find a wide array of clothing with this brand. Cotton and sheer cotton gauze are popular materials used for the clothing though you will also see plenty of lace and satin polyester used as well. Loose fits,  flutter sleeves, ruffles, and cinched waists are perfect examples of finding gypsy boho pirate looks. You can wear the tops, tunics,  and shorter dresses with an equally boho chic bottom or even with a pair of jeans to mix up your styles. For the longer full length dresses they will look great with a pair of cowboy boots, sandals, or whatever footwear you feel is appropriate.

The majority of the Jen’s Pirate Booty clothing are simple solid colors and the large selection of long Maxi dresses are no exception. The Premlata Tube Dress in River Blue or Black is a great staple dress to own. You can add colors with your shoes or accessories and will look great with a fitted waist length or cropped jacket over the dress when the weather cools down making this a year round dress to wear.  If you want a more free flowing dress but still want to keep it floor length, the Margarita dress that comes in many solid colors as well as tie-dye patterns is a great choice. This too can be worn year round with a jacket or sweater thrown on over the dress in cool weather.

If the clothing did not scream gypsy meets boho chic meets pirate enough already, the cleaning instructions will emphasize this point even more. “hand wash in the ocean. hang from a palm tree or lay to dry in the sand. peace, love, and happiness.” One thing to keep in mind is that the majority of the clothing is one size fits most.

1.  Comfy, go-with-everything sandals – A comfortable pair of sandals that will go with everything is essential for summer, and with all the styles available too choose from, finding the perfect pair is easy!  Brights are definitely in this season, so grab a pair in neon yellow or pink.  If you aren’t into brights, go for a neutral or metallic, both are versatile and can be worn for day or night.

2.  Fun sunglasses - Break away from the conventional, because there are multiple ways to show your style with sunglasses this season.  Oversize 70′s glasses and cat-eyes create a chic look, while my personal favorite remains the wayfarer.  There are so many different colors and patterns to choose from as well!  So have fun with them and let your personality show.  I always have multiple pairs and colors on hand to keep my options open!

3.  The oh-so-versatile summer dress – Have at least one good summer dress that is versatile enough to wear at the beach during the day and can carry you all the way to cocktails at night, just by changing a few accessories.  Floral patterns make it so easy to do this, especially if they have a dark base, such as black or navy in the floral background.

4. Wedge or chunky heeled sandals – A lifesaver compared to stilettos, many chunky heels can actually be comfortable!  The perfect shoe to dress up or down, and can be worn with shorts, skirts, dresses and pants.  The only thing to watch out for is making sure you don’t get a style that is too bulky, especially if you have thin ankles.  The result can be quite comical when your feet look too heavy for you!

5.  Stripes! – Nautical stripes are always in for summer, but this season its all about standing out!  Having at least one navy and white striped tee in your summer wardrobe is absolutely essential, but you don’t have to limit yourself to just those colors!  Mix bright colored stripes, and even add striped accessories.  If you do keep it classic, pair the nautical stripes with white or beige bottoms, it’s a look that will always be in style.

6.  Floppy hat –They shade your face from the sun, and make any outfit look instantly more glamorous while keeping up with the seventies trend.  This is one addition you will be glad you got over anything else. I’m still looking for the perfect one, but this piece will be joining my collection very soon!

7.  The Perfect Swimsuit – Swimsuits are an area where it isn’t always best to get what’s on trend, but what is best on your body type.  Luckily, this season’s trends make it easy to find the perfect one.  Retro, vintage-inspired suits are making a huge statement for 2011, as are ruffles and crochet (not sure how I feel about this one yet – wet yarn brings an image of sagging suits in my mind).

The 1970s were known for bell-bottom and flare jeans but they also were a time when crochet and macrame clothing was super popular as well.  After many years of decline, crochet has been gaining popularity recently and the great dress Jennifer Aniston wears in the movie poster Just Go With It has made this trend go to the forefront.

The dress in the movie is intended as a cover up since it is quite see through but not all crochet clothing is this way. Many crochet fashions are either lined fully, lined where it is appropriate, or the crochet is a detail along the trip or sleeves. There is a huge variety of crochet clothing out there to choose from.
